Current NBA champions lost their biggest star in Kawhi Leonard to the Los Angeles Clippers. Despite that, the Toronto Raptors president Masai Ujiri is optimistic about his team’s chances of going all the way.

Ujiri says that the Raptors can “100 per cent” win another title without having Kawhi Leonard on the roster.

Here is what the Raptors president said in an interview with Adrienne Arsenault, co-host of CBC’s The National:

“I look at what this team has done and what we can learn from it. We learned how to win. And Kawhi taught us that. He brought us into that space.”
